Let it Snow, Let it Snow, Let it Snow on Your Nails?

I don't know about you all, but this winter has been one of the warmest I have seen in a long time. This meant no snow for Christmas. So I decided I was going to take matters into my own hands (well nails that is) and add some snow into my life. Yes I talking about snowflake decorated nails. What's better than snowflakes on your nails and green grass on your lawn.

For this design I used Essie - Sweet Talker. I love this pastel color. The picture doesn't show well, but it has a very pretty shine to it. I would highly recommend this color to give a pop of color to your nails anytime of the year.

For the snowflakes I used Sally Hansen - White On. This polish is relatively thicker than other polishes and this is why I love to use it for decorating. The thicker texture allows better control of my designs. I used a small nail brush (you could also use a toothpick) to make a * shape in various areas of my nail. I then followed with Sinful Colors - Tokyo Pearl and with a doting tool filled in other areas of my nail with small dots of snow.
